Wisconsin Badgers Face Oregon Ducks: Game Preview, Key Insights, and How to Watch

4 months agoUS
Wisconsin Badgers Face Oregon Ducks: Game Preview, Key Insights, and How to WatchSource: buckys5thquarter.com
The Wisconsin Badgers are set to clash with the Oregon Ducks in a highly anticipated basketball game. Fresh off a commanding victory against the Iowa Hawkeyes, the Badgers aim to solidify their position in the Big Ten standings. This late-night West Coast matchup presents a crucial opportunity for Wisconsin to build momentum as the regular season approaches its climax.

Key Insights

Game Details:: The Badgers will face the Oregon Ducks on Wednesday, February 25th, at 10:00 p.m. CT. The game will be broadcast on the Big Ten Network.

Wisconsin's Form:: Currently standing at 19-8 overall and 11-5 in Big Ten play, the Badgers are sixth in the conference standings. Their recent 84-71 victory over Iowa showcased their offensive capabilities and strong team performance.

Oregon's Struggles:: The Oregon Ducks have had a challenging season with a 10-17 record, including 3-13 in Big Ten play. Injuries to key players, such as point guard Jackson Shelstad, have significantly impacted their performance. Despite their struggles, Oregon has won two of their last three games.

Key Players:: Nick Boyd of Wisconsin is a standout player, coming off a near triple-double performance against Iowa. For Oregon, Nate Bittle leads the team in scoring and rebounding.

In-Depth Analysis

Background

The Wisconsin Badgers are looking to capitalize on their recent success against Iowa as they head to the West Coast to face the Oregon Ducks. This game is crucial for Wisconsin as they aim for a top-four seed in the Big Ten Tournament.

Strategic Breakdown

Wisconsin's success hinges on maintaining their offensive efficiency, particularly their three-point shooting and ability to get to the free-throw line. Defensively, they need to exploit Oregon's offensive struggles and capitalize on their slower pace of play.

Oregon, on the other hand, will rely heavily on Nate Bittle and Kwame Evans Jr. to carry the offensive load. Their recent wins against Penn State and USC demonstrate their potential to upset opponents, but consistency has been a challenge.

Historical Context

The Badgers and Ducks have a history of competitive matchups, including a recent overtime thriller in Madison. This game marks only the third time Wisconsin has played in Eugene, adding an element of unfamiliarity to the contest.

Data and Trends

Wisconsin is 10-0 in games where Austin Rapp scores in double figures.

Oregon averages just 71.1 points per game, ranking 331st nationally.
